Dos licopodios nuevos para Andorra: Licopodium annotinum L. Y L. alpinum L.

Authors: Villar Pérez, Luis;

Dos licopodios nuevos para Andorra: Licopodium annotinum L. Y L. alpinum L.

Abstract

[ES] Damos a conocer dos nuevas especies de licopodios(Licopodium annotinum L. Y L. alpinum L.) para el Principado de Andorra. El primero de ellos, muy raro en el Pirineo, no se había podido confirmar hasta ahora ni en la vertiente meridional de esta cordillera ni en la Península Ibérica. L.alpinum, dentro de su rareza, es algo más frecuente que el anterior, sobre todo en el lado francés.(Ariege, etc.). Además de los aspectos corológicos, comentamos también sus preferencias ecológicas.

[FR] Nous présentons deux espéces nouvelles pour l´Andorre: Lycopodium annotinum L. et L.alpinum L. La premiere est une plante extrémement rare aux Pyrénées, dont la presénce sur le versant méridional avait été mise en doute, aussi bien que sur l'ensemble ibérique. L.alpinum, également rare au versant ibérique de la chaine frontiere, devient plus fréquent aux montagnes voisines de l´Ariége.En plus de ces aspects chorologiques, on renseigne sur leur préferences écologiques.

[EN] Lycopodium annoninum L. and L.alpinum L. are registered. for the first time in Andorra. L.annoinum is a very rare plant on the Pyrenees and its occurrence for the Iberian Peninsula was doubtful. L.alpinum, also very rare over the Spanish Pyrenees, becames more frequent on mountains of Ariége(France). Their distribution and ecology are reported in this note.
